Land Analyst
Work closely with the Vice President of Land Acquisition and Due Diligence Manager to source prepare competitive market analysis studies and reports, assemble financial reports and statements, help to research deal specific tasks, and provide support in preparing feasibility books (“Green Books”), memoranda, and other documentation for corporate approval.
Responsibilities
Assist with updating land pipeline reports for each county/hub within the region.
Develop a broad understanding of the market including competing communities in the submarket, amenities, home spec levels, and overall sales absorptions for each submarket.
Evaluate land deals and work with Division Management to determine the appropriate land price, and product mix that best suits the submarket.
Assist in the underwriting process for land acquisition opportunities, including the preparation of deal specific competitive market analysis studies, preparing land development budgets and development timelines to present to senior management (including detailed budget analysis spreadsheets, cash flows, balance sheets, etc.).
Assist senior management in assembling land development budgets by working with site development contractors to obtain bids, preparing cash flow statements and assembling the hard cost and soft cost final budgets for the preparation of proformas to include in the Green Books for corporate submittal.
Work with Division team to track monthly closing approvals and ensure all work requiring for closing approval has been completed.
Manage files and systems needed within the land department.
Perform all other duties as assigned.
